UNDERGROUND FIRE MAIN 12" FP(43)-1 (TAC NO. 64670)

By letter dated May 12, 1989 I advised that NRC completed our review of your submittals related to underground fire mains at WNP-2 and that we found your analyses and evaluations acceptable with the exception of the need for adequate thrust restraint on the line identified as 12" FP(43)-l.

At that time we had reservations about the principle of using an analysis in lieu of the specific code requirement.

Furthermore, because of the novelty of your installation, we had reservations about the acceptability of your analytical'ethodology.

We found no clear basis for your approach.

By letter dated September 11, 1989 (G02-89-158) you provided additional infor-mation on both the acceptability of analysis and on your methodology.

That submittal included a copy of a letter dated August 8, 1989 to D.H. Walker of the Washington Public Power Supply System, providing the personal opinion of Mr. Robert E.

Solomon, P.E., Senior Fire Protection

Engineer, who is the National Fire Protection Association (NFPA) liaison to the Committee on Private Water Supply Piping.

In his letter, Mr. Solomon identified the Ductile Iron Pipe Research Association (DIPRA) Thrust Rest'raint Manual as an acceptable authority on the use of thrust restraints.

While I was at the WNP-2 site during the week of May 7, 1990 the plant staff provided additional insight into'the analytical approach and made available for my examination a copy of the DIPRA manual "Thrust Restraint Design for Ductile Iron Pipe, Second Edition, 1989."

Also, in your September ll, 1989 letter, you committed the Supply System to install an indicating check valve that will enable you to quantify flow and allow you to identify major leakage in the underground system.

C. Sorensen June 26, 1990 Based on the opinion of Hr. Solomon, our understanding that you believe that your analysis is consistent with the guidance provided in the DIPRA manual, and your commitment to install an indicating check valve to monitor leakage in the underground

system, we accept your arguments on the adequacy of the thrust restraint for fire main 12" FP(43)-1.

In r eaching this conclusion we did not review the calculations which you provided with your September 11, 1989 letter.
